HOB Alternative Tuesdays plays more than alt-rock

More

Just because something says “alternative,” don’t expect to see a crowd swaddled in flannel. Alternative Tuesdays, which kicked off this month in the House of Blues Courtyard, will be an “open format” show. “It’s really a mixed bag. We’re going to open the doors to original bands, cover bands ... acoustic, electric ... almost any genre,” says host Michael Soli. “That’s why we call it Alternative Tuesdays—not to mean the musical genre ‘alternative’; to mean alternative kinds of entertainment.” ¶ Still, Soli, who also hosts HOB’s ongoing Acoustic Strip series every Thursday, clarifies that Tuesday is not an open-mic night. “It’s for folks who actually perform professionally or semi-professionally,” he says of the new free, all-ages series.
